WATER. It’s the most essential and pervasive element of life. Yet, nearly half of humanity will face water scarcity by 2030 due to climate change and population growth. What can be done about the looming crisis of a global drought? Could water scarcity spark war as world leaders have already predicted? In this bold and hopeful TEDx talk, Kaveh Madani shares a different approach to the water crisis, one that promotes thinking and possibilities as fresh as clean water.

Dr. Kaveh Madani is a systems analyst, game theorist, and engineering and policy educator who investigates the dynamic complexities of coupled human-natural systems. In the classroom and beyond, Dr. Madani reminds diverse audiences that real-world environmental and societal problems are often very different from classroom intuition. Dr. Madani is a featured expert across prominent media and a professor at Imperial College of London.
